Product Overview
This custom vintage T-shirt is built for brands looking for stronger visual identity than a standard washed cotton tee. The combination of spray-dye finishing, paint splatter detailing, and vintage gradient wash creates a more artistic streetwear direction with strong shelf presence.
The main value of this style comes from wash character and surface detailing. Unlike standard washed T-shirts, spray-dye and splatter styles rely heavily on effect consistency, color balance, and controlled randomness. The garment should feel unique while still maintaining visual consistency across bulk production.
The vintage washed gradient effect creates natural fading and tonal depth, while white splatter detailing adds contrast and stronger visual texture. For spray-dye T-shirt programs, wash consistency, splatter density, and overall effect balance should be reviewed carefully during sampling and bulk production.
Buyers should also pay close attention to shrinkage, neckline recovery, shoulder balance, color fastness, and after-wash measurements. For spray-dyed products, color stability and shade consistency are especially important when producing multiple colorways or larger volume orders.

Sample Development
Sample development can start from a tech pack, reference sample, product photo, design sketch, or design concept.
During sampling, we review fabric selection, wash effect, spray-dye consistency, fit balance, shrinkage risk, neckline stability, color appearance, labels, and packaging requirements.
The buyer reviews the first sample and provides comments for revision. A pre-production sample should be approved before bulk cutting.
Bulk Production and Quality Control
Quality control starts with fabric inspection before cutting, including fabric weight, hand feel, and shade consistency.
For spray-dye washed T-shirts, additional attention is given to wash consistency, splatter effect balance, color fastness, neckline stability, shrinkage performance, and measurement tolerance.
Production checks also cover stitching quality, seam strength, trims, labels, and packaging accuracy.
Final inspection is completed before shipment. Third-party inspection can be arranged if required.
Labels, Packaging and Market Requirements
Branding options include main labels, size labels, care labels, fiber content labels, hangtags, barcode stickers, packaging labels, and carton marks.
For U.S. market orders, size grading, care labeling, and country of origin labeling are commonly reviewed.
For European market orders, fiber composition labeling, packaging information, and destination-market requirements may require additional review.
Any compliance or testing-related claims should be confirmed with supporting documents for the specific order.
